Output db96bbda28a4ace77b711342087440c8be8538ffdb571a37b850bda3c344126e:1

value
103768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f7a40491a63135038ef02a5f0e8b5b436c1f57 OP_EQUAL
address
3LNnS46qdT6qmVPxG1LyC6RiCgbbRfCWNJ
transaction
db96bbda28a4ace77b711342087440c8be8538ffdb571a37b850bda3c344126e
spent
true